Not all criminals need your entire car - some of them are willing to settle for a license plate. And in order to become a victim of such intruders, it is not at all necessary to be the owner of a beautiful or unusual number. Therefore, every car owner should take care of the protection of this inalienable attribute of the car.

Instructions

Step 1

Use double-sided tape. It is not worth saving on it, because the better and stronger it is, the more chances there will be to keep your license plates. Stick the tape to the back of the license plate and the other side to the car. Even if such a structure is not very secure, criminals can save their time to overcome even such a simple defense. For better adhesion of the adhesive tape to the surface, first clean it from dust, and also degrease it - you can do this with acetone.

Step 2

Lock your license plate in a special frame, which can be one or two pieces. In the first case, the frame is simply installed over the number, creating an additional degree of protection. The frames of two elements consist not only of the outer, but also of its inner part, which is attached directly to the car. After that, a number is installed in this inner frame, and then it is closed from the outside with a second frame element and locked with a built-in lock.

Step 3

Replace the usual number plate fixing screws with so-called locks. Criminals will not be able to unscrew them with an ordinary screwdriver - this can only be done with a special key, which is sold complete with such cunning screws. Nevertheless, experienced attackers can have an impressive set of tools, which includes keys for different types of secrets. Therefore, the best solution can be called the manufacture of such screws to order - this is a guarantee that only you will own the right wrench.

Step 4

Use the unthreaded bolts on the inside of the bumper. Removing a number mounted on such bolts is as simple and quick as the one that is screwed on with ordinary nuts. It will be possible to steal a license plate on such bolts only with a bumper, and such maneuvers are unlikely to go unnoticed by others.
